Search For Two Suspects Scaled Back

The scaled-back ground and air search continues for two men accused of shooting a state trooper, but authorities acknowledge they may have left the Ozark Mountains area by now. Mark Holsombach and William Frazier disappeared after a gunfight with ten to 15 state and local officers on Monday. Police surrounded their property of shanties and thought they were inside. Ten hours later, they entered a cabin they had been tear-gassing to find they were gone. For more than four days, state police said they were confident the fugitives were still in the area because they had been tracking vehicle traffic. But today, Van Buren County Sheriff Scott Bradley said authorities simply don`t know if the men are still in the treacherous, heavily wooded area near Alread.
